    How Can Drones Be Made Use Of In Farming?

    The adaptability of drones and also their advanced sensing units allows farmers to use the technology for a number of reasons. These consist of:

    Plant Monitoring: Drones keep an eye on ΑΓΡΟΤΙΚΑ DRONES IONOS plants accurately as well as a lot more inexpensively than traditional approaches and also supply crucial insights right into crop advancement, along with highlighting ineffective as well as inadequate practices.

    Soil and also Area Analysis: Drones can create 3D maps, promptly and inexpensively, which aid farmers make essential choices concerning seed-planting pattern design and also nitrogen-level monitoring, for example.

    Wellness Analysis: Drones can catch multispectral information to help farmers collect vital understandings into crop health. Such early intervention is essential to fix any kind of concerns.

    Irrigation: Drones outfitted with tracking tools can recognize locations of an area experiencing hydric tension (absence of water). Thermal sensors supply critical details, allowing targeted medical diagnosis of areas receiving too much or too little water.

    Airborne Growing: Drones can fly over a potential planting zone to check the best areas for development. They can after that go down naturally degradable sheathings, loaded with seed and also nutrients, right into the ground.

    CROP SPLASHING DRONES

    Automated, targeted as well as accurate.

    A risk-free and reliable solution

    Agricultural drone splashing is ending up being an increasingly prominent application, helping to keep crop health and wellness and also yields.

    Drones are being released for splashing for disease, weed, as well as pest control, in addition to spreading out chemicals as well as fertilisers.

    Utilizing drones for this application makes sense, using a fully-automated, targeted as well as accurate option, and changing labour-intensive, taxing, and possibly hazardous use of backpack sprayers and also various other equipment.

    This method is specifically helpful in areas where the surface is undulating, steep, or difficult to accessibility.

    Deploying a drone is additionally a less costly choice than using crop dusters to spray areas as well big for hand-operated work.

    Plant splashing drones are particularly common in China, where federal government aids advertise using farming drones. Leading drone producer DJI has responded to this need by engineering the Agras splashing drones. There are presently greater than 40,000 active Agras on the market.

    Splashing drones are not currently lawful in the UK, however trials are being performed to try to change this. Much of these examinations are based around bracken development on hard to reach hills in upland areas important for sheep production. The objective is to develop a profile of proof to highlight the favorable uses crop-spraying drones and also persuade decision-makers to allow drone splashing.

    DJI Agras Crop Spraying Drones

    Sophisticated agricultural splashing drones, the DJI Agras series is created to raise effectiveness and manageability of plant defense and also fertilisation.

    For instance, the T30 drone has a 30L operation tank, includes 16 sprayers and has a 9m spraying width. The drone can covering 16 hectares per hr. It additionally has a 30kg spreading container, with 7m spreading width, and is capable of spreading 1 ton of fertiliser per hr.

    Meanwhile, the Agras T16 includes a 16L spray tank and has the ability to spray 24.7 acres (10 hectares) per hr. This is much faster than manual spraying techniques.

    The Agras series can be released for a fully-automated, targeted, as well as exact spraying remedy, permitting modern-day ranches to reduce labour while maximising protection as well as outputs.

    For enhanced efficiency, the Agras series can be utilized for swarming. As much as 5 Agras T16 drones can be regulated by a solitary T16 remote controller, while one Agras MG-1P controller can regulate as much as five MG-1P aircraft simultaneously - doubling the effectiveness of single-pilot operations.
